**Postmortem timeline — Farelight pricing experiment**

14:22 — On-call paged after checkout conversions dropped sharply on the Farelight platform. Investigation showed the ticket-pricing experiment had begun serving the treatment price to 100% of traffic instead of the intended 10% split, due to a misconfigured rollout flag pushed earlier that afternoon. Experiment was halted at 14:41 and prices reverted. The deploy responsible was identified by the token recorded below.

session token of fadug-hahap = htk3_554

## Onboarding — EchoWander Support Basics

EchoWander is the audio-guide app used by the Marlowe Hall museum network. Support staff run a local instance to reproduce visitor issues. Copy env.sample to .env, set EW_LOCALE to the gallery's language pack, and EW_CACHE_DIR to a writable path. Tour content is streamed from the Marlowe content service, which requires an access credential; add that line to your .env now:

sealed setting: LEDGER_TOKEN20=6148d35bbb480b0ab79e

## Authentication

Bramblebuild's incremental rebuilds only touch pages flagged dirty since the last deploy, so releases are quick — but the rebuild daemon won't talk to you without credentials. As release manager, you'll need a key for the Thorngate cache service to purge stale fragments and kick off partial rebuilds. Keep it out of the repo, obviously; drop it in your shell profile. Here's the key you'll use.

app token of tagug-hahaf = kto2_9v